Simple Plate Rolling Machine

Updated: 2026-08-05

Overview

The simple plate rolling machine is a fundamental metal forming tool designed for small workshops and light industrial applications. Unlike hydraulic or CNC models, this manually operated version offers cost-effectiveness for businesses with intermittent rolling needs. Its basic configuration typically includes three rollers (two bottom, one top) and a hand-cranked mechanism for plate feeding and bending. These machines are particularly valued in developing markets where electricity supply may be unreliable or where operators prefer mechanical simplicity. While limited in capacity compared to automated systems, they remain indispensable for custom fabrication jobs, repair work, and educational demonstrations of metal forming principles.

Structure and Working Principle

The machine's core components include a rigid steel frame, hardened alloy rollers, adjustable top roller mechanism, and manual drive system. The bottom rollers rotate in opposite directions to feed the metal plate, while the positionable top roller applies downward pressure to create the desired curvature. Gear reduction systems multiply operator input force for effective bending. Operation follows a simple sequence: the plate is inserted between rollers, the top roller is adjusted to initial bending position, and the crank is turned to progressively shape the material. Multiple passes with incremental top roller adjustments achieve tighter radii. Some models incorporate graduated scales for reproducible bends, while others rely on operator experience for precision work.

Key Features

Compact footprint (typically 1-2m length) makes these machines suitable for crowded workshop environments. Manual operation eliminates electrical components, reducing maintenance needs and allowing use in remote locations. Most models handle plate thicknesses from 1-6mm and widths up to 1.5m, with capacity varying by machine size. Distinctive advantages include low energy consumption and immediate tactile feedback during operation - experienced operators can detect material stress through crank resistance. Many units feature reversible operation for correcting bending errors. Modern iterations may include laser-guide accessories for improved alignment and digital angle indicators for precision work, though these remain optional upgrades.

Application Areas

Primary applications include manufacturing cylindrical sections for ductwork, storage tanks, and architectural features. Small-scale metal artisans use them for crafting decorative elements, while maintenance teams employ them for repairing equipment housings and structural components. Educational institutions value these machines for hands-on metalworking instruction. In developing economies, they're instrumental in water infrastructure projects, forming well casings and irrigation pipes from locally available metal sheets. The construction sector utilizes them for creating curved cladding elements and custom brackets. Unlike industrial rolling systems, these manual machines excel at one-off or small batch production where setup time for automated equipment would be prohibitive.

Maintenance and Precautions

Regular maintenance focuses on roller bearing lubrication (typically grease-packed every 200 operating hours) and inspection of drive chain/belt tension. Operators should clean rollers after use to prevent material buildup that could mar future workpieces. Periodic checks of frame alignment prevent uneven bending and excessive machine wear. Critical safety precautions include wearing gloves to prevent hand injuries during plate feeding, and never exceeding the machine's rated thickness capacity - doing so risks gear damage and potential operator injury from sudden slippage. Workpieces should be deburred before rolling to prevent roller scoring. During operation, maintain balanced pressure on the crank to avoid creating asymmetrical bends that may require correction passes.

B2B Procurement Guide

When sourcing these machines, prioritize manufacturers with proven experience in metalworking equipment. Key specifications to verify include maximum plate thickness/width capacity, roller material hardness (HRC 55+ preferred), and warranty coverage for structural components. Assess the gearbox design - helical gears offer smoother operation than spur gears. For businesses handling diverse materials, consider models with adjustable roller gaps rather than fixed configurations. Verify availability of spare parts like replacement rollers and drive components. Delivery terms should include proper crating for overseas shipments to prevent alignment damage. Many suppliers offer optional stand attachments - evaluate whether your workflow justifies this add-on. Request demonstration videos if unable to inspect units personally.
